A new record of Plectropomus pessuliferus (Serranidae: Epinephelinae) wasdocumented based on morphological characters and DNA barcoding. The species was collectedduring a regular survey for making an inventory of reef associated fishes in Saint Martin`sIsland, Bangladesh. This is the first report of roving coral grouper from the marine waters ofBangladesh validated by morpho-meristic analysis and DNA barcoding. This is also the firstreport from the northern Bay of Bengal.

The genera Abaria Mosely 1948 and Drepanocentron Schmid 1982 are recorded in China for the first time. In this study, two new species, Abaria herringbona sp. nov., from Guang-xi, and Drepanocentron fuxiensis sp. nov., from An-hui, are described and illustrated. Male genitalia of these two new species is distinguishable from those of other Abaria and Drepanocentron species. In addition, Melanotrichia attia Malicky & Chantaramongkol 1992 is a new record for the Chinese caddisfly fauna.

Panstrongylus geniculatus (Latreille, 1811) is the most widely distributed species in Brazil. This study presents the first report of this species collected inside a building in the “Centro de Estudos Ambientais e Desenvolvimento Sustentável”, at the Vila Dois Rios, Ilha Grande, Rio de Janeiro, Brazil. The new record is important to understand the risk of Chagas disease transmission, mainly because this species is commonly found infected with Trypanosoma cruzi (Chagas, 1909).

We report the occurrence of Mesopotamian tooth carp, Aphanius mesopotamicus Coad 2009, in a southern branch of the Karkheh River, 10 km west of Hoor-Al-Azim Wetland. This is the first report of successful collection of this species after its first collection in 1978-80 and futile efforts during the last three decades and after its original description based on those old museum specimens.

Abstract Two echinoderm assemblages are described in the Middle Ordovician of Iran (Darriwilian). The Simeh Kuh section (Damghan area, eastern Alborz range) has yielded a rich and diverse blastozoan fauna consisting of fistuliporite (Echinosphaerites, Heliocrinites) and dichoporite rhombiferans (cheirocrinids indet., hemicosmitids indet.), as well as aristocystitid (Sinocystis) and sphaeronitid diploporites (Glyptosphaerites, Tholocystis). Heliocrinites, cheirocrinids, hemicosmitids, Glyptosphaerites, and Tholocystis are reported for the first time in the Ordovician of Iran. A less diverse assemblage was collected in the Shirgesht section (Tabas area, Derenjal Mountains), and represents the first report of Ordovician echinoderms in east-central Iran. The Shirgesht fauna includes fistuliporite rhombiferans (Heliocrinites), aristocystitid and sphaeronitid diploporites. The new Iranian material documents some of the earliest known assemblages of diploporites and rhombiferans, and thus, brings important information on the radiation of these two major blastozoan classes. The two Iranian echinoderm faunas show relatively strong affinities with contemporary faunas from Baltica, the northern Gondwanan margin (e.g. Bohemia, Morocco), Sibumasu, and South China terranes. Aristocystitids suggest stronger links between Iran, and regions from the “Province à Amphorides” (northern Gondwanan margin, Sibumasu, South China). These observations support a palaeogeographical position of Iran at intermediate palaeolatitudes during the early Middle Ordovician, in the periphery of the northeastern Gondwanan margin.

During August and November, 2013, leaves of Euphorbia hirta L. were found with a rust disease in Taxco and Morelia cities in Guerrero and Michoacán states, respectively. The pustules of rust were orange - yellow to dark brown in color and were observed on lower and upper side of leaves. Necrotic red-purple or dark brown spots were also observed upper surface of leaves with pustules on the lower surface. On the basis of morphological characteristics, the rust species was identified as Uromyces euphorbiae. This is the new record of U. euphorbiae on E. hirta in Guerrero and Michoacán states in Mexico. Six species have been described in the genus Sphaerotarsus, five from Australia and one from Iran. Only three of them have been described from larvae. The knowledge of this small group is very limited, and here we describe and illustrate the larvae of Sphaerotarsus baenai sp. nov. collected from soil in two provinces of Andalusia, Spain. This is the fourth larval species described in the genus, and the first report of Sphaerotarsus for the European fauna. A key to the species of Sphaerotarsus larvae is provided.
